Select Brand:

Show All


£296.04

Dispatch on next business day

£396.18

Dispatch on next business day

£217.85

Dispatch on next business day

£20.62

Dispatch on next business day

£302.81

Dispatch on next business day

£279.46

Dispatch on next business day

£313.58

Dispatch on next business day

£290.48

Dispatch on next business day

£253.11

Dispatch on next business day

£239.31

Dispatch on next business day